Output eba32eee36d5e012d24eaff751a357b30960b9521179af250be7cfc6181b214f:0

value
13044652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1023baa6ef2c702100cfc4dd6f7626e3d8144f53 OP_EQUAL
address
33AMY7dTxvF4WhgzUC8q31reqVDERvRA9f
transaction
eba32eee36d5e012d24eaff751a357b30960b9521179af250be7cfc6181b214f
spent
true